Alexandra James '16
Contributing Writer
Number of Articles: 6
First Article: February 4, 2014
Latest Article: April 29, 2015




Volume 152 • Issue 1
The Newspaper of Amherst College Since 1868
Tuesday, January 10, 2023
Contributing Writer
Number of Articles: 6
First Article: February 4, 2014
Latest Article: April 29, 2015